COP28 has ended with a historic deal to transition away from fossil fuels

The deal calls on countries to begin reducing fossil fuel use in a ‘just, orderly manner’ to avert the worst effects of climate change. It’s the first time fossil fuels have made it into the language of a global climate deal. The agreement is being called the ‘UAE Consensus’.
